<p>Ayodhya (UP): The mortal remains of Mahant Satyendra Das, the chief priest of the Ram Janmabhoomi temple in Ayodhya, will be taken around the city in a procession on Thursday before conducting the last rites.</p>.<p>In accordance with the traditions of the Ramanandi sect, Das will be given a 'water burial', his successor Pradeep Das told PTI.</p>.<p>His body will also be taken to Hanuman Garhi and Ram Janmabhoomi.</p>.<p>"Preparations are in the final stages. Acharya Satyendra Das's final journey will soon commence," he added.</p>.Maha Kumbh: Large number of devotees head to Kashi, Ayodhya after holy dip at Sangam.<p>As part of the 'jal samadhi', heavy stones are tied to the body before it is immersed into the middle of a river, explained Pradeep Das.</p>.<p>The 85-year-old Satyendra Das died at a hospital in Lucknow on Wednesday.</p>.<p>He served as a priest during the demolition of the Babri Masjid on December 6, 1992. Later when the government took control of the premises, he was made chief priest of the makeshift temple. </p>
